Cross-border contract disputes can be costly, hard to navigate, and pose potential risks to businesses.
During this breakfast talk, the SCC Arbitration Institute will explore and explain how to avoid and minimise risks associated with contract disputes.
Former ABCS Board Member, Jake Lowther will talk through the “midnight clause”, a contract's dispute resolution clause that often gets limited attention during negotiations. Jake will delve into how choices made in contract negotiations can have decisive consequences after the deal is done.
The talk will also provide practical tips and strategies for drafting effective dispute resolution clauses. During the presentation and discussion, SCC will provide invaluable tips on:
When different dispute resolution methods are most suitable
What to include in the contract
What to avoid in the contract
This information will help HR, Legal, and C-Suite professionals excel in negotiations – reducing costs and saving time during a potential dispute resolution.
